UCN's Linkages Conference Welcomes PrairiesCan Partnership

October 22, 2025

The University College of the North (UCN) is pleased to announce a partnership with Prairies Economic Development Canada (PrairiesCan).  PrairiesCan is investing $50,000 in support of Linkages, UCN's premier economic development conference. 

Created and hosted by UCN, Linkages brings together industry leaders, economic development organizations, government representatives, academia, and community partners to engage in critical discussions on the future of economic development in Northern Manitoba. The conference encourages innovative thinking, collaboration, and strategic dialogue to advance economic opportunities in the region. 

UCN hosts Linkages twice annually - once in The Pas and once in Thompson, Manitoba. Linkages: The Pas  - "The Time is Now", was held in October of 2025. Linkages: Thompson will be held in April of 2026. 

PrairiesCan is a federal department committed to diversifying the economy across the Prairie provinces. By investing in businesses, innovation, and community economic development, PrairiesCan supports sustainable growth and competitiveness across Western Canada.  

The partnership between UCN and PrairiesCan will provide valuable opportunities for northern economic growth, enabling continued engagement with high-profile speakers, and providing new opportunities to connect leaders, communities, and industries in Northern Manitoba.
